A company, set up in late 1995 to provide local mail services, purchased a business insurance policy from NTUC Income.
In January 1996, one of their despatch riders met with a road accident and was badly injured. The initial hospital bill alone came up to more than $10,000.00. Being a new set-up, the insured found difficulty in coming up with the money upfront. As their business package included workmen's compensation coverage, they requested that we consider making an interim payment for the hospital bill to alleviate their cashflow problem. We made an initial assessment of the claim based on available
information and sent the insured a cheque for the bill.
The insured was grateful that we were flexible and had helped them with the bill although treatment for the injured worker had not yet been completed.
